社区
C语言
帖子详情
如何清空缓冲区里的内容?
nuaalj
2001-09-04 02:17:38
上次有人说用flush,是吗?
能举个例子吗?
...全文
124
3
打赏
收藏
如何清空缓冲区里的内容?
上次有人说用flush,是吗? 能举个例子吗?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
forever_chang
2001-11-13
打赏
举报
回复
方法一:
void clrkey()
{
union REGS in ;
in.h.ah = 0x0c ;
in.h.al = 0x00 ;
intdos(&in , &in) ;
}
方法二:
#include <bios.h>
while(bioskey(1)) bioskey(0);
SCUM
2001-09-05
打赏
举报
回复
fflush( FILE * pStream ) 清空一个流
pStream 可以是 stdin stdout stderr stdprn stdaux
flushall() 清空所有流
需要包含 stdio.h
fsb_12345
2001-09-04
打赏
举报
回复
gz
c语言怎么
清空
标准输入
缓冲区
,C语言中如何
清空
输入输出
缓冲区
C语言中如何
清空
输入输出
缓冲区
答案:5信息版本:手机版解决时间 2019-10-06 09:40已解决2019-10-05 13:54C语言中如何
清空
输入输出
缓冲区
最佳答案2019-10-05 15:11最简单的是用fflush()函数。此函数包含在stdio.h头文件中,用来强制将
缓冲区
中的
内容
写入文件。函数原型:int fflush(FILE *stream) ;函数功能:清除一个流,即清...
清空
缓冲区
拯救你的输入程序 ——以C语言为例
在我们写输入程序时,常常会遇到
缓冲区
的问题,尤其是在使用“scanf”函数时。这时,我们需要一个好的解决方案,来避免
缓冲区
问题,保证程序的正常运行。下面,我将会详细介绍,如何解决C语言程序中的
缓冲区
问题。通过上面的说明,我们可以看出,
清空
缓冲区
是一个非常重要的操作,尤其是在I/O操作中。在写输入程序时,加上
清空
缓冲区
的语句,可以有效避免因
缓冲区
问题而产生的错误,从而保证程序的正常运行。
清理cin输入
缓冲区
_C/C++ 四种
清空
输入
缓冲区
的方法
C/C++ 四种
清空
输入
缓冲区
的方法C/C++ 四种
清空
输入
缓冲区
的方法一、fflush(stdin);C语言:
清空
输入
缓冲区
的所有
内容
,在VS中没有效果二、cin.sync();C++:清除输入
缓冲区
的所有
内容
,在VS中没有效果三、cin.ignore(std::numeric_limits< streamsize >::max(), ‘\n’);C++:清除输入
缓冲区
的所有
内容
,直...
【python】
清空
socket
缓冲区
在上面的代码中,首先对
缓冲区
大小进行设置。然后,通过将Socket设置为非阻塞模式,使用一个循环来不断接收剩余的数据,直到
缓冲区
中没有数据为止。这样就
清空
了Socket的
缓冲区
。函数来接收数据,数据会被存储在
缓冲区
中。有时候,可能想要先
清空
缓冲区
,以便后续的数据不会被之前的数据影响。在Python中使用Socket进行网络通信时,可以通过调用。需要注意的是,
清空
缓冲区
的过程中,如果没有数据可接收,异常,这时候我们可以通过捕获异常来结束循环。
c语言-利用getchar()
清空
缓冲区
本篇文章简要介绍了c语言中
缓冲区
的分类和利用getchar()
清空
缓冲区
C语言
69,369
社区成员
243,082
社区内容
发帖
与我相关
我的任务
C语言
C语言相关问题讨论
复制链接
扫一扫
分享
社区描述
C语言相关问题讨论
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章